🌱 STARTER-SIZE MONSTERA

This is a young live plant—not a mature specimen.

Juvenile foliage can differ from mature leaves in:

• Size
• Shape
• Fenestration number
• Fenestration size
• Vine length
• Overall fullness

Do not expect a young 2″ starter to immediately display the same dramatic foliage as a mature climbing Monstera.

🌿 CLIMBING AROID

Monstera adansonii naturally develops a climbing or vining growth habit.

As the plant develops, it can be grown with:

• Moss poles
• Trellises
• Plant stakes
• Other suitable climbing supports

It can also develop an attractive trailing appearance when allowed to cascade.

ā˜€ļø LIGHT

Provide bright, indirect or appropriately filtered light.

Young nursery-grown plants should be acclimated gradually when transitioning into substantially different light conditions.

šŸ’§ WATER & GROWING MEDIUM

Provide appropriate moisture while maintaining an airy, well-draining growing medium suitable for tropical aroids.

Avoid keeping the root zone continuously waterlogged.

Water requirements vary according to temperature, humidity, light, growing medium, container size, and season.
